Rarely available, this lovely light and airy modern apartment within an unusual architectural conversion of the Barley Kiln in Mistley, offering outstanding views of the Stour Estuary and being ideally situated for Mistley Railway Station, being situated opposite the main entrance.
Entered via a canopied shared entrance with secure main entrance door from the street, into a large shared hallway from which a few stairs lead down to the apartments’ own private front door.

Entrance Hall
Approached through an Oak entrance door and featuring a study recess and full height internal glazed partition between the hallway and the living room, the entrance hall is carpeted and benefits from two full height storage cupboards and it is here you will find the intercom entry system.
Living Room / Kitchen 6.40m x 4.20m (20ft 11in x 13ft 9in)
Defined by it's full height and adjacent window with exceptional Stour Estuary and Suffolk Coastline views. The carpeted living room is open plan to the modern kitchen.
The kitchen is finished with cream gloss fronted cupboards and draws beneath a square edge work surface, tile splashback and matching wall mounted units. A breakfast bar homes the four ceramic ring hob beneath suspended extractor hood and plumbing is available for a washing machine. Space for tall standing fridge / freezer.
First Bedroom 3.76m x 2.99m (12ft 4in x 9ft 9in)
The first carpeted double bedroom has an integral wardrobe and stunning views over the Stour via the window to the rear elevation.
Second Bedroom 2.60m x 2.99m (8ft 6in x 9ft 9in)
The second carpeted double bedroom has a window to the side elevation.
Shower room 2.16m x 2.90m (7ft 1in x 9ft 6in)
Fitted with walk in shower cubicle, WC, hand wash basin, heated towel rail and extractor fan.
Parking - Off street
A parking space is provided in the car park opposite the home, adjacent to Mistley Station.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
